-- 创建一个包含 datetime 字段的表
CREATE TABLE events (
id INT AUTO_INCREMENT PRIMARY KEY,
event_name VARCHAR(255) NOT NULL,
event_date DATETIME NOT NULL
);
-- 插入带有 datetime 值的数据
INSERT INTO events (event_name, event_date) VALUES
('Conference', '2023-10-01 09:00:00'),
('Workshop', '2023-10-02 14:30:00');
-- 查询并格式化 datetime 输出
SELECT event_name, DATE_FORMAT(event_date, '%Y-%m-%d %H:%i') AS formatted_date
FROM events;
-- 更新 datetime 字段
UPDATE events
SET event_date = '2023-10-03 10:00:00'
WHERE event_name = 'Conference';
-- 删除特定日期之前的记录
DELETE FROM events
WHERE event_date < '2023-10-01';
CREATE TABLE 语句用于创建一个名为 events 的表,其中包含一个 DATETIME 类型的字段 event_date。INSERT INTO 语句用于向表中插入带有 datetime 值的记录。SELECT 语句结合 DATE_FORMAT 函数用于查询并格式化 datetime 字段的输出。UPDATE 语句用于更新指定记录的 datetime 字段。DELETE 语句用于删除特定日期之前的记录。下一篇:mysql日期格式化
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3
Laravel 中文站